Anthropic has announced the launch of AI commerce agents in collaboration with Visa and Mastercard. This development aims to integrate AI into digital payments and financial transactions, marking a significant step in AI-driven financial services.

Anthropic has launched AI-powered commerce agents in partnership with Visa and Mastercard, aiming to transform digital payments and financial interactions. This collaboration marks a notable development in integrating advanced AI systems into mainstream financial services, potentially impacting how consumers and merchants conduct transactions.

The partnership was publicly announced by Anthropic, a leading AI research company, along with Visa and Mastercard, two of the world’s largest payment networks. The AI commerce agents are designed to assist users in making payments, managing transactions, and providing personalized financial recommendations through AI-driven interfaces. While specifics about the deployment method or technology are still emerging, officials from all three organizations confirmed that the initiative aims to embed AI into everyday financial activities, enhancing efficiency and user experience.

According to sources familiar with the project, the AI commerce agents will be integrated into existing digital payment platforms, potentially allowing users to interact with AI assistants during checkout, dispute resolution, and financial planning. The collaboration also emphasizes security and fraud detection, leveraging AI’s capabilities to identify suspicious activity in real-time. The announcement follows a broader industry trend of embedding AI into financial services, but this marks one of the first major partnerships involving a dedicated AI system designed explicitly for commerce and payments.

Potential Impact on Digital Payment Ecosystems

This development signals a significant shift in how AI is being integrated into financial services, particularly in digital payments. By collaborating with Visa and Mastercard, Anthropic is positioning its AI technology at the core of mainstream commerce, potentially increasing automation, personalization, and security in transactions. For consumers, this could mean more seamless, intelligent payment experiences; for merchants, it offers new tools for fraud prevention and customer engagement. The move also underscores the growing importance of AI in financial infrastructure, which could influence industry standards and regulatory considerations in the near future.
